Choosing between the sun-drenched allure of Bermuda and the historic charm of Oxford, England, presents a delightful dilemma for any traveler. Bermuda, a jewel of the Atlantic, beckons with its iconic pink-sand beaches, turquoise waters, and a relaxed, tropical vibe. It's a destination synonymous with sunshine, water sports, and vibrant pastel-colored architecture.
In stark contrast, Oxford offers a journey into centuries of academic tradition, stunning Gothic architecture, and a quintessential British experience. Known as the 'City of Dreaming Spires,' it's a place to immerse yourself in history, literature, and the lively atmosphere of one of the world's most famous university cities. The decision hinges on whether your heart desires the warmth of a tropical escape or the intellectual and historical richness of a classic European city.
| Month | Bermuda High | Bermuda Rain | Oxford, England High | Oxford, England Rain |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 68°F | 100mm | 44°F | 58mm |
| Feb | 68°F | 90mm | 46°F | 49mm |
| Mar | 70°F | 110mm | 50°F | 52mm |
| Apr | 72°F | 100mm | 56°F | 43mm |
| May | 75°F | 120mm | 61°F | 63mm |
| Jun | 81°F | 130mm | 67°F | 61mm |
| Jul | 84°F | 140mm | 71°F | 60mm |
| Aug | 84°F | 150mm | 69°F | 68mm |
| Sep | 82°F | 160mm | 66°F | 48mm |
| Oct | 79°F | 150mm | 58°F | 76mm |
| Nov | 73°F | 130mm | 50°F | 66mm |
| Dec | 70°F | 110mm | 47°F | 65mm |
For Bermuda, aim for late April to June or September to October for pleasant temperatures and fewer crowds. Oxford is most delightful in late spring (May-June) when the city is in bloom and the days are long, offering a vibrant atmosphere.
